WebAug 7, 2024 · Pheasants should be released into the wild at one of two ages; either at 8 weeks of age or fully grown adults in the spring of the year. The adult bird release will generally give you more return for your expense and effort. At the very least you are releasing an adult pheasant into the wild with hopes of survival. Shotguns used when hunting pheasants may … WebAug 7, 2024 · Hunting Pheasant: Please remember, you can only take male birds (roosters). It is illegal to shoot hen pheasants (females); they are protected as the providers of next year’s crop. WebIs a habitat stamp required in South Dakota? The habitat stamp was created by the 2024 South Dakota legislature.A habitat stamp is required for anyone 18 years of age or older when purchasing or applying for a hunting, fishing or furbearer license. The annual fee for the habitat stamp is $10 for residents and $25 for nonresidents. WebA: No, Walk-In Areas are private land leased by GFP for public hunting access. 2. Q: Can I use lead shot on Walk-In Areas? A: Yes, lead shot is allowed for small game hunting on Walk-In Areas. Non-toxic shot is still required for waterfowl hunting on Walk-In Areas. 3. Q: Can I hunt Walk-in Areas with my special buck license? A: No 4.

All residents and non-residents, 16 and older, must have a valid small game license in possession to take small game. Residents may hunt small game without a license on land they occupy as their principal residence. To protect wildlife species, nontoxic shot is required for all upland bird hunting on all pheasant release sites statewide. Many US Fish and Wildlife Service refuges also require the use of nontoxic shot. See specific refuge rules.
